The KUAF Giving Tree - benefitting the Children's Emergency Shelter in Fort Smith

Thank you for supporting the CES this Christmas! For many children, Christmas at the CES is their first time to receive gifts and embrace the magic that surrounds such a joyous holiday, and your support gives them the opportunity to enjoy the season of giving and celebrate by just being kids! Every child at the CES will have the opportunity to make a Christmas Wishlist. CES Staff and volunteers will shop for the children and help fulfill all their Christmas wishes. See below for a list of items that you can drop off at the KUAF studios underneath the 'Giving Tree'. Or, just contact the CES to hear about other ways that you can help out this Season.
